Girgaum Chowpatty Mumbai
About
Mumbai's most iconic beach at the southern end of Marine Drive, famous for its street food stalls serving bhel puri, pav bhaji, and kulfi. The beach comes alive during Ganesh Chaturthi immersions.

History
One of Mumbai's oldest beaches, historically used by the city's residents for recreation. It has been the center of Mumbai's Ganpati Visarjan celebrations for over a century.
